Itinerary: Montegrotto Terme - Abano Terme - Euganean Hills
-
Distance: Approximately 20 km
-
Description: This route is suitable for everyone and winds between Montegrotto and Abano Terme, passing through quiet roads and cycle paths. Along the way, you can admire the thermal baths and parks, with the possibility of stopping for a coffee or an ice cream in Abano. Continuing on, you can climb towards the first hills, enjoying breathtaking views.
-
Points of Interest: Euganean Hills Regional Park, Villa Bembiana, and the center of Abano Terme.
Itinerary: Montegrotto Terme - Teolo - Monte della Madonna
-
Distance: Approximately 25 km
-
Description: Starting from Montegrotto, this route will take you towards Teolo, a municipality located at the foot of the Euganean Hills. From Teolo, you can climb up to Monte della Madonna, where you will find a lookout with a panoramic view over the valley. The return journey takes place along quiet secondary roads.
-
Points of Interest: Sanctuary of the Madonna del Monte, views of the Euganean Hills Park.
Itinerary: Montegrotto Terme - Arquà Petrarca
-
Distance: Approximately 30 km
-
Description: This itinerary will take you to Arquà Petrarca, a charming medieval village. The route is a bit more demanding, with some climbs, but it offers spectacular scenery. Once you arrive in Arquà, you can visit Petrarch's house and enjoy lunch in one of the local restaurants.
-
Points of Interest: Petrarch's House, Church of Santa Maria Assunta, and the historic center of Arquà.
Itinerary: Montegrotto Terme - Monselice
-
Distance: Approximately 30 km
-
Description: This route will take you to Monselice, a historic city with a castle and a fascinating center. The journey is mainly flat and winds through the countryside and vineyards. Once in Monselice, you can visit the Castle of the Rocca and stroll through the historic center.
-
Points of Interest: Castle of the Rocca, Villa Duodo, and the historic center of Monselice.
Itinerary: Montegrotto Terme - Euganean Hills (Loop)
-
Distance: Approximately 40 km
-
Description: This is a loop route that starts and ends in Montegrotto, crossing the most scenic points of the Euganean Hills. It includes sections of uphill and downhill but is very rewarding for nature lovers. You can stop at various points to admire the landscape and take photos.
-
Points of Interest: Euganean Hills Regional Park, various viewpoints, and picnic areas.
